prom是什么编程器件

prom是什么编程器件

PROM是可编程只读存储器,一种在制造后可以被用户编程的存储芯片。它主要用于永久性保存程序代码,例如在计算机启动过程中使用的Bootstrap程序以及各类固件。与EPROM和EEPROM不同,PROM在编程后无法被擦除或重新编程,这是因为它通过烧断内部连线的方式来储存数据,这一过程被称为“烧录”。烧录后,信息变得永久性的,即使断电也不会丢失。这一特性使得PROM非常适合于存储不需要修改的程序或数据。事实上,PROM的这一属性确保了一旦烧录,其所存储的程序或数据将高度稳定且安全,这对于那些需要确保代码不被修改的应用来说非常重要。

一、PROM的工作原理

PROM的工作原理基于其内部结构来实现数据存储的。普通的PROM芯片由一系列的熔丝或者抗熔丝组成,这些熔丝在制造时都是完好无损的,连接着。当进行编程时,特定的高电压会被应用到选定的熔丝上,导致它们熔断。这一熔断动作改变了芯片内部的电路布局,从而存储了特定的数据。一旦熔丝被熔断,信息就被永久保存在芯片内,无法更改。

二、PROM的类型与应用

PROM技术的发展历史悠久,从最初的NOR型PROM到现在的各种变体,技术不断进步。其中,二进制可编程只读存储器(BPROM)是一种常见的类型,经常被用于存储小规模但至关重要的程序或数据。此外,由于PROM的不可逆性,它在需要确保数据不被篡改的安全应用中尤为重要,例如在支付系统和安全启动程序中的应用。

三、PROM和其他存储技术的比较

与EEPROM和Flash存储相比,PROM提供了不可逆的编程特性,这确保了一旦数据被写入,就无法更改或删除,带来了更高的数据安全性。尽管在灵活性上不及EEPROM和Flash存储,但在某些应用场景下,PROM的这一限制反而成为了其最大的优势。例如,在那些对数据安全有极高要求的领域,如军事和航空领域,PROM因其可靠性和稳定性而被广泛使用。

四、PROM的现代应用与发展趋势

随着技术的发展和新型存储技术的出现,PROM在许多领域可能逐渐被更高效、更灵活的解决方案所取代。然而,在对存储内容永久性和安全性要求极高的特殊领域,PROM仍有其独特的价值与应用。当前,研究者们正尝试通过改进PROM的制造工艺和材料来提升其存储容量和性能,同时保持其数据不可更改的核心优点。

简而言之,PROM作为一种经典的存储技术,尽管面临着新型技术的挑战,但它那不能被修改的数据存储能力,在某些应用场合仍然显示出无可替代的优势。未来,通过技术创新与材料改进,PROM有望在特定领域继续发挥重要作用。

相关问答FAQs:

Q: 什么是PROM编程器件?

A: PROM(Programmable Read-Only Memory)是一种可编程的只读存储器。它通常用于存储固定的、不可更改的程序或数据,如固件或系统配置参数。PROM芯片在制造过程中被写入一次,用户无法修改或擦除其中的数据。PROM编程器件是一种用于编程PROM芯片的工具或设备。

Q: PROM编程器件有哪些主要应用领域?

A: PROM编程器件在多个应用领域中发挥着重要作用。首先,它们被广泛用于嵌入式系统中,例如用于存储控制固件或配置参数的嵌入式系统芯片。其次,PROM编程器件也经常用于硬件设计和原型开发中,用于存储FPGA(Field-Programmable Gate Array)或CPLD(Complex Programmable Logic Device)的配置位流。此外,PROM编程器件还可以用于电子产品的制造和维修,以编程和初始化设备中的存储器芯片。

Q: PROM编程器件有哪些常见的类型?

A: PROM编程器件的类型多种多样,下面是其中几种常见的类型:

  1. OTP(One-Time Programmable)PROM:这种PROM芯片只能被编程一次,一旦被编程后,数据就无法更改或擦除。它们通常用于嵌入式系统中,存储一次性的配置或固件数据。

  2. EPROM(Erasable Programmable Read-Only Memory):这种PROM芯片具有可擦除功能,可以使用特殊的紫外线擦除器将其数据擦除,并重新编程。EPROM芯片适用于在原型开发或测试阶段需要频繁更改或更新数据的场景。

  3. EEPROM(Electrically Erasable Programmable Read-Only Memory):这种PROM芯片可以通过电气信号擦除和编程,而无需使用紫外线擦除器。相对于EPROM,EEPROM芯片擦除和编程的过程更加方便和灵活,但相应的存储容量和速度可能会有所降低。

  4. Flash Memory:这是一种基于EEPROM技术的可擦除和可编程的存储器。Flash Memory常用于存储固件、操作系统或其他大容量数据。它具有擦除和编程的灵活性,同时还能提供相对较高的存储密度和读写速度。

文章标题:prom是什么编程器件,发布者:不及物动词,转载请注明出处:https://worktile.com/kb/p/2156541

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
不及物动词的头像不及物动词
上一篇 2024年5月15日
下一篇 2024年5月15日

相关推荐

  • 项目管理cbs是什么

    CBS,全称Cost Breakdown Structure,即成本分解结构。它是将项目的工作内容进行层次分解,形成一个与WBS(Work Breakdown Structure,工作分解结构)相对应的成本分解结构,目的是为了更好的管理和控制项目成本。CBS是项目管理中非常重要的一部分,它能帮助我们…

    2024年8月6日
    000
  • 项目管理什么是框架

    项目管理框架是指项目管理的结构和指南,它由一组方法、工具、流程和最佳实践组成。主要包括项目生命周期、项目管理过程、项目管理工具三部分。项目生命周期包括项目启动、项目规划、项目执行、项目监控和项目收尾五个阶段。项目管理过程是指通过计划、组织、领导和控制等活动来实现项目目标的过程。项目管理工具则包括甘特…

    2024年8月6日
    000
  • 项目工程管理是什么

    项目工程管理,顾名思义,是对项目工程进行有效控制和管理的过程。简单来说,它包括对项目的策划、组织、实施和控制的全过程管理。其中,策划指的是对项目的目标、内容、周期、预算等进行预设;组织是将各种资源整合到一起,包括人力资源、物力资源等,以实现项目目标;实施则是将策划和组织的成果付诸实践,通过具体的行动…

    2024年8月6日
    000
  • 什么是理财项目管理

    理财项目管理是一种针对投资和理财项目进行的专业管理方法,主要包括项目策划、项目实施、项目控制和项目终止四个阶段。这种管理方法关注的核心是如何通过科学合理的管理,使得投资和理财项目能够在预期的时间、预算和质量内完成,并且达到投资者的预期收益。其中,项目策划阶段是整个理财项目管理的起点,也是最重要的阶段…

    2024年8月6日
    000
  • PED是什么项目管理

    PED,全称为"Plan, Execute, Deliver",是一个项目管理框架,它的核心理念是通过计划、执行、交付这三个阶段来有效管理和完成项目。计划阶段包括定义项目目标、制定项目计划和资源分配;执行阶段涉及项目团队的协调、任务的分配与执行;交付阶段则是项目成果的验收、交付和…

    2024年8月6日
    000

发表回复

登录后才能评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部